Taylor 36 Posted April 13, 2011 Share Posted April 13, 2011 Not even close, especially when you factor SNF and MNF games, making sure cities with 2 teams/1 stadium (Jets/Giants) dont have home games on the same day, etc. Example, last season after we traded for Mcnabb, the schedule was delayed because the NFL wanted to move one of the Redskins/Eagles games to Monday night and another to late afternoon. The process is all about drawing TV ratings so the next network that wants to make a bid on the NFL package pays a kings ransom.Schedule = Best Ratings = more money from FOX/CBS/ESPN thank you.
